Juanita "Bonnie" Sexton, age 91, of Huber Heights, passed away on February 2, 2022. She was born in Louisa, Kentucky, on October 16, 1930, the daughter of the late Sanford and Eva Frazier.

She was preceded in death by her parents; her beloved husband, Granville "Gray" Sexton; siblings, Clyde Frazier, Eula Stapleton, Carl Frazier, Gladys Murray and Luke Frazier; and her nieces & nephews.

Bonnie is survived by her loving children, Eva Jane "Janie" (Frank) Sexton, Pam (Dale) Morris and Larry "Bean" (Oda) Sexton; grandchildren, Nicholas Sexton, Jeremy Sexton, Tyler Sexton, Breea (John) Sexton Hoover, Amanda (Rob) Morris McClure and Chris Morris; great grandchildren, Aubrey Hoover, Collin Hoover, Kylie Sexton, Victoria Veldman and Gabe Veldman; and many loving nieces, nephews, family and friends.

In her free time, she enjoyed quilting, knitting, crocheting, sewing, cooking, and spending time with her family. Bonnie was also an avid baseball fan, and loved to cheer on her Cincinnati Reds. She devoted her life to her family and she will be greatly missed by everyone who knew and loved her.
